Woodside to Los Angeles

Updated: 31 May 2026

The journey from Woodside to Los Angeles covers approximately 380 miles via the I-5 South corridor. Driving typically takes 6 hours depending on traffic near the Grapevine. Alternatively, you can drive to San Francisco International Airport for a 75-minute flight to LAX. This route traverses the heart of the Central Valley. Expect significant congestion during peak commute hours in the Los Angeles basin.

Total Distance: 611 km driving distance and 560 km straight-line air distance.
Fastest Way
Flying from SFO to LAX takes 1 hour 15 minutes plus airport transit time.
Cheapest Way
Driving is the most cost-effective for groups of two or more.

Travel Tips
  • Traffic Timing
    Avoid leaving Woodside between 3 PM and 7 PM to miss Bay Area rush hour.
  • Fuel Stops
    Fill up in the Central Valley as gas prices are often lower than in Los Angeles.
  • Airport Transit
    Use the BART system to reach SFO from the Peninsula efficiently.
  • Parking
    Pre-book parking in downtown LA to save on daily garage rates.
  • Hydration
    Keep extra water in your car for the long, dry stretch through the Central Valley.
Safety Tips
  • Grapevine Safety
    Check your brakes before descending the steep grade on I-5.
  • Emergency Kit
    Carry a basic roadside emergency kit including jumper cables and a flashlight.
  • Phone Usage
    Use a hands-free mount for navigation to comply with California law.
  • Fatigue
    Take a break at the Tejon Outlets if you feel drowsy during the drive.
People Also Ask
  • Is I-5 the fastest route?
    Yes, I-5 is the most direct route between the Bay Area and Los Angeles.
  • Are there tolls on this route?
    There are no major tolls on I-5, but some bridges in the Bay Area have tolls.
  • Can I take a train?
    The Amtrak Coast Starlight runs from the Bay Area to LA, but it is much slower than driving.
  • Is it better to fly or drive?
    Flying is faster, but driving offers more flexibility for luggage and local travel.
  • What is the best time to drive?
    Early morning departures before 6 AM help avoid the worst traffic.

Things to Do in Los Angeles
1
Griffith Observatory
Located in Los Angeles, it offers panoramic views of the city and the Hollywood Sign. Entry to the grounds is free.
2
Santa Monica Pier
A historic landmark featuring an amusement park and aquarium. It is the western terminus of Route 66.
3
The Getty Center
Famous for its architecture and art collections. Admission is free, but parking requires a reservation.
4
Hollywood Walk of Fame
Stretches along Hollywood Boulevard and Vine Street. It features over 2,700 brass stars embedded in the sidewalk.
